The CEO of cryptocurrency exchange Bitsonic has been sentenced to 7 years for inflating trading volumes and embezzling $8.4M, marking a significant legal action against crypto fraud.

The CEO of Bitsonic, a cryptocurrency exchange, has been sentenced to seven years in prison. The Seoul Eastern District Court found the executive guilty of inflating the market value and trading volume of a coin issued by the exchange and embezzling approximately 10 billion won (about $8.4 million USD) in customer deposits.

The charges against the Bitsonic CEO included fraud under the Specific Economic Crimes Act, fabrication and use of electronic records, and obstruction of business by damaging computer systems. Alongside the CEO, Bitsonic’s Chief Technology Officer (CTO) was also convicted, receiving a one-year prison sentence for his role in creating and exploiting computer system failures to facilitate the fraud.

The court highlighted the misuse of the positions held by the CEO and CTO to disable the essential information processing functions of the cryptocurrency exchange. They created an illusion of legitimate trading activity, which significantly inflated the trading volumes. This deceitful practice led to the embezzlement of vast sums from numerous victims over an extended period.

The Bitsonic case is part of a broader context of regulatory and legal challenges facing the cryptocurrency industry globally. Governments and regulatory bodies worldwide are grappling with how to oversee a market that prides itself on decentralization and operates beyond the bounds of traditional financial systems. Incidents like these underline the urgent need for clearer regulations and more robust oversight to protect investors and maintain market integrity.

The repercussions of this case extend beyond the immediate legal consequences for the individuals involved. They highlight the vulnerabilities within the cryptocurrency market and the potential for abuse. As the industry continues to evolve, it will likely face increased scrutiny and demands for transparency and accountability.

This ruling also emphasizes the importance of due diligence by investors in the digital asset space. The allure of high returns often comes with high risks, especially in markets susceptible to manipulation and fraud. Investors are urged to research thoroughly and approach cryptocurrency investments with caution.
